Visine (and other OTC eyedrops and nasal sprays) contains Tetrahydrozoline.
Ingesting this stuff causes a whole host of nasties: slowed or stopped breathing, seizures, High blood pressure followed by low blood pressure, coma, nausea, vomiting etc.
Tetrahydrozoline causes blood vessel constriction (that's why its in the eye drops.
However the rectal bleeding is noted in snopes.com (and elsewhere) as an urban legend--though what Tetrahydrozoline does to you all by itself is bad enough.
